What is mackerel intolerance and how does it differ from mackerel allergies?

Mackerel intolerance is a digestive issue where the body has difficulty processing mackerel, leading to gastrointestinal discomfort. This is different from a mackerel allergy, which is an immune response to proteins in mackerel. Allergic reactions can be more severe and involve symptoms beyond the digestive system, including skin reactions, respiratory issues, or anaphylaxis. In contrast, intolerance primarily affects the digestive system and does not involve the immune system.

What are the common symptoms of mackerel intolerance?
  • Bloating
  • Gas
  • Abdominal pain
  • Diarrhea
  • Nausea

How can I manage and cope with mackerel intolerance in my daily life?

Managing mackerel intolerance involves avoiding mackerel in your diet. This requires careful attention to food labels and menus, especially in seafood restaurants and products. Finding alternative sources of similar nutrients, such as other types of fish or omega-3 supplements that don’t trigger symptoms, can help maintain a balanced diet. For those who find dietary changes challenging, consulting a dietitian or nutritionist can provide guidance on suitable alternatives and ensuring that nutritional needs are met without discomfort.
